Releases: iterative/dvclive
3.5.1
3.5.0
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#737
- Add support for DataFrames and Numpy Arrays for log_plot() by @mnrozhkov in #754
- preserve summary metrics on resume by @dberenbaum in #756
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#758
- add back nox by @dberenbaum in #757
- Adds lightning fabric integration by @dberenbaum in #749
New Contributors
- @mnrozhkov made their first contribution in #754
Full Changelog: 3.4.1...3.5.0
3.4.1
What's Changed
- Update min version of DVC to 3.33.3 by @mattseddon in #748
Full Changelog: 3.4.0...3.4.1
3.4.0
What's Changed
- cruft: update template by @efiop in #741
- log_params: fix invalid type msg by @dberenbaum in #745
plots
: standardise across DVC/Studio/VS Code (update dependencies) by @mattseddon in #747
New Contributors
Full Changelog: 3.3.1...3.4.0
3.3.1
3.3.0
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#733
- Fix typo in sklearn notebook link by @aazuspan in #736
- add test mode by @dberenbaum in #735
New Contributors
Full Changelog: 3.2.0...3.3.0
3.2.0
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#728
- dvcyaml: write to cwd instead of git root by @dberenbaum in #729
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#730
Full Changelog: 3.1.0...3.2.0
3.1.0
What's Changed
- cruft update by @dtrifiro in #717
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#719
- Use
DVC_ROOT
to detect pipeline by @dberenbaum in #718 - Add evidently example by @francesco086 in #723
- codespell: disable for .ipynb files by @dberenbaum in #724
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#720
- custom exp name by @dberenbaum in #725
- Lightning 3.0 updates by @dberenbaum in #727
New Contributors
- @francesco086 made their first contribution in #723
Full Changelog: 3.0.1...3.1.0
3.0.1
What's Changed
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#716
- log_artifact: Use name validation from GTO. by @daavoo in #715
Full Changelog: 3.0.0...3.0.1
3.0.0
Breaking Changes
dvcyaml
now accepts a path and defaults to the dvc.yaml
at the root of your DVC Repository.
DVCLive was previously writing to dvclive/dvc.yaml
. It will now default writing to the dvc.yaml
at the root of your DVC Repository.
You can now pass a custom path to the dvcyaml
argument.
For example, to preserve the behavior of the previous version:
with Live(dvcyaml="dvclive/dvc.yaml") as live:
pass
save_dvc_exp
now defaults to True
.
Setting save_dvc_exp=True
was already recommended in all our example snippets but we will now try to create a DVC Experiment always by default.
If you are using a DVC Pipeline and running with dvc exp run
, this change won't have an effect on your project.
report
now defaults to None
.
You can still manually set the report
to one of the supported formats
We recommend using the DVC VSCode Extension and/or DVC Studio to see live updates to the plots created by DVCLive.
Removed model_file
from the framework integrations.
In order to log model checkpoints, you can use the log_model
argument for HuggingFace and PyTorch Lightning.
Don't hesitate to open a new issue requesting support for other frameworks.
Full changelog
- refactor: Create separate
vscode
module. by @daavoo in #692 - warn on log_artifact when no repo by @dberenbaum in #693
- pyproject: add custom pytest markers definition by @mattseddon in #694
- pytest: fix mocker as context manager and setenv test warnings by @mattseddon in #695
- updates test for dvc-studio-client changes by @dberenbaum in #689
- tests: Update studio tests with latest release. by @daavoo in #698
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#700
- Update example by @SoyGema in #697
- minor style edits to hf example notebook by @dberenbaum in #701
- Migrate from PyPI tokens to Trusted Publishers by @0x2b3bfa0 in #707
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#708
- [pre-commit.ci] pre-commit autoupdate by @pre-commit-ci in #711
- live: warn when DVC_ROOT is set but DVC_EXP_BASELINE_REV is not by @pmrowla in #702
- 3.0 updates by @daavoo in #684
- track dvcyaml file by @dberenbaum in #710
- test for tracking dvcyaml by @dberenbaum in #713
New Contributors
- @SoyGema made their first contribution in #697
- @0x2b3bfa0 made their first contribution in #707
Full Changelog: 2.16.0...3.0.0